NHTSARecalled Aug 23, 2018 · #18V561000

Seat Mounting Foot May Detach from Floor/FMVSS 210

Description

Daimler Trucks North America LLC (DTNA) is recalling certain 2017-2019 Thomas Built Buses Saf-T-Liner C2 school buses, equipped with S3B 45" Restraint School Bus Seats. In the event of a crash, the seat's foot may pull through the bolted joint at the bus floor. As such, these vehicles fail to comply with the requirements of Federal Motor Vehicle Safety Standard (FMVSS) number 210, "Seat Belt Assembly Anchorages." In the event of a crash, if the seat detaches from the floor, it can increase the risk of injury.

What you should do

DTNA will notify owners, and dealers will install a washer between the rear mounting foot, and the bus floor to keep the seat secured, free of charge. The recall began October 17, 2018. Owners may contact DTNA customer service at 1-800-547-0712. DTNA's number for this recall is FL787.
